HIS Majesty King Hamad has called for a just and comprehensive peace in the Middle East.
He affirmed the need for finding diplomatic solutions to resolve disputes and conflicts and the utmost importance of remedying the tragic situation in Gaza as he held separate talks with Egyptian President Abdel Fattah Al Sisi and King Abdullah of Jordan during his visit to the two nations yesterday.
The King urged the United Nations Security Council to take decisive measures to address regional conflicts, which include implementing resolutions on a ceasefire in Gaza and the delivery of humanitarian aid, as he held talks with President Al Sisi at Al Ittihadiya Palace in Cairo.
His Majesty arrived in Egypt after visiting Amman where he reviewed the regional crises with King Abdullah.
The King congratulated President Al Sisi on his re-election for a new presidential term and praised Egypt’s constructive initiatives in leading peace efforts in the Middle East.
His Majesty and President Al Sisi expressed their hopes for a successful Arab Summit to be held in Bahrain on May 16.
The two leaders later addressed a joint Press conference.
In Amman, His Majesty and King Abdullah underscored the importance of protecting civilians caught in the Gaza offensive, ensuring the safe delivery of humanitarian aid, and preventing further escalation of the crisis.
They emphasised their rejection of any actions that lead to escalating war, ground attacks on Rafah, or the displacement of Palestinians from their land.
The leaders reiterated the importance of respecting the historical and legal status of Jerusalem, and to stop Israeli attacks on religious sites. They also condemned the building of Israeli settlements in the occupied Palestinian territories, which is a violation of international law.
The King underscored the importance of Jordan’s custodianship of the Islamic and Christian holy sites in Jerusalem.
King Abdullah praised the efforts of Bahrain in organising the upcoming Arab Summit. The two leaders expressed their confidence in the summit’s success and emphasised the importance of holding Arab summits on a regular basis.
